Mild Cognitive Impairment: The center Floor

Moderate Cognitive Impairment occupies a space involving the envisioned cognitive alterations of ordinary ageing and the greater serious decline of dementia. Think about it to be a gray zone – obvious alterations that do not significantly interfere with lifestyle.

Should you have MCI, you might struggle to recollect modern discussions or appointments. Perhaps you find it tougher to generate conclusions or follow the plot of a Motion picture. Relations may observe these improvements, but frequently, you can nevertheless take care of your funds, choose your medicines, get ready foods, and maintain your household.

What helps make MCI diverse from ordinary aging is that the adjustments are better than anticipated for somebody of your age and training degree. On the other hand, in contrast to Alzheimer's ailment, these alterations Really don't severely compromise your independence or skill to operate in every day functions.

The numerous Faces of MCI

Not all Gentle Cognitive Impairment is identical. Medical professionals acknowledge differing types based on which thinking skills are afflicted:

Amnestic MCI principally impacts memory. You may ignore essential events, discussions, or appointments that you'd probably Beforehand have remembered.

Non-amnestic MCI influences considering techniques aside from memory. You could have difficulties with preparing, Arranging, producing seem judgments, or navigating familiar sites.

A number of people encounter various kinds of MCI, influencing the two memory and various cognitive functions. The particular sample can provide clues with regards to the underlying lead to and whether or not the situation could development to dementia.

Alzheimer's Illness: When Cognitive Improvements Disrupt Daily Life

Alzheimer's ailment is the commonest type of dementia, accounting for 60-eighty% of cases. Contrary to MCI, Alzheimer's considerably interferes with each day working and independence.

During the early stages of Alzheimer's, memory challenges tend to be additional pronounced than with MCI. You may repeat inquiries, wander off in familiar spots, or have hassle managing dollars and shelling out charges. Since the sickness progresses, adjustments in personality and behavior may perhaps develop. You might come to be bewildered, suspicious, or withdrawn, and also have problems with language, problem-fixing, and familiar responsibilities.

What distinguishes Alzheimer's from MCI could be the impact on daily life. With Alzheimer's, cognitive improvements sooner or later allow it to be difficult to take care of independently, and help results in being necessary for things to do that were at the time regime.

The Science Driving the Signs and symptoms

Both equally situations contain adjustments during the Mind, but to various levels.

In MCI, Mind scans could possibly present delicate shrinkage in memory facilities just like the hippocampus. There may be modest accumulations of irregular proteins called amyloid plaques and tau tangles – the hallmarks of Alzheimer's condition – but in lesser quantities.

In Alzheimer's condition, these Mind modifications are more prevalent and intense. The plaques and tangles distribute throughout the Mind, disrupting interaction involving neurons and inevitably producing mobile Demise. Eventually, the Mind essentially shrinks appreciably, impacting nearly all its capabilities.

The Development Concern: Will MCI Cause Alzheimer's?

Among the most prevalent questions about MCI is whether or not it will development to Alzheimer's ailment. The answer just isn't simple.

Some those with MCI continue to be stable For several years with out sizeable worsening. Many others may even see their signs boost, particularly when their cognitive variations were being due to medication Negative effects, slumber difficulties, or temper Diseases that may be addressed.

Nevertheless, analysis indicates that about 10-15% of those with MCI go on to develop dementia annually, when compared to one-2% of the overall more mature adult population. Above a span of 5 years, about thirty-50% of those with MCI may well progress to Alzheimer's illness or An additional type of dementia.

Sure things could boost the possibility of progression. These include acquiring the amnestic method of MCI, carrying specific genetic versions just like the APOE e4 gene, demonstrating certain styles on brain scans, or getting abnormal amounts of particular proteins in spinal fluid.

Dealing with Memory Considerations: Unique Ways for various Problems

The procedure methods for MCI and Alzheimer's sickness replicate their differences in severity and affect.

For MCI, you will find at the moment no medications especially accepted for treatment method. As an alternative, management concentrates on addressing hazard factors that might worsen cognitive operate, for example superior blood pressure level, diabetes, superior cholesterol, despair, snooze Ailments, and medication side effects.

Life style interventions Perform a vital position in MCI administration. Common Actual physical work out, cognitive stimulation, social engagement, a Mediterranean-design and style diet program, and good management of other wellbeing problems might enable preserve cognitive purpose and perhaps slow progression.

For Alzheimer's disorder, treatment contains prescription drugs that may temporarily increase signs or symptoms or slow illness development. These include things like cholinesterase inhibitors (like donepezil, rivastigmine, and galantamine) and memantine. Though these remedies Will not stop the underlying Mind modifications, they might help retain functionality and quality of life to get a stretch of time.

As Alzheimer's advancements, cure increasingly concentrates on managing behavioral signs and symptoms and supplying proper care and help to maintain dignity and quality of life.
